“Approximately 60 percent of the 1.3 million new Latinos in 2005 are citizens born here, according to Census Bureau estimates released in May 2006.
While the Center for Immigration Studies estimates that about one-third of newborn Latinos were born to mothers of undocumented resident status, even if immigration came to a standstill, the Latino population boom would not end for at least another generation.
This revelation sets the stage for a new report on the status of Latino healthcare released this week by The Latino Coalition.”
